Journal of Materials Science | 1985

Sinterability and properties of Ti(N1−x, Ox)y-(V, Ta)C-Ni sintered alloys having a golden colour

Mikio Fukuhara; Tetsuya Mitsuda; Yuji Katsumura; Akira Fukawa

The effect of oxygen and carbide addition on the sinterability of TiNy(0.42<y<1)-Ni alloys, in which part of the nitrogen is replaced by oxygen was investigated. It was found that sinterability increased as the oxygen and carbide content increased, but the strength of the resultant sintered alloys was significantly reduced due to the presence of Ni3Ti and Ti2O3 phases when the oxygen content exceeded 50 mol %. The sintered alloy with the highest hardness was found whenx=0.7,y=0.78 and the (V,Ta)C content was 18% by weight and this alloy was characterized by having a low density, good corrosion resistance and the colour of gold.


Tribology Transactions | 1993

Effects of TiC Content and Grain Size on Cutting Performance of Al2O3-TiC Ceramic Tools

Yuji Katsumura; Tamotsu Fukatsu; Masaki Kobayashi

Al2O3-TiC ceramic tools having 10–50 mass% TiC and different grain sizes were prepared by hot-pressing, and the cutting performance of these toots was studied. The tools having the highest TiC content and the finest TiC grain she showed the largest flank wear (VB) in turning grey cast iron, and the smallest VB in turning ductile cast iron. The tools having 30% TiC content and the finest TiC grain size showed superior resistance to flaking and optimum cutting performance in turning allayed tool steel. Journal of The Japan Society of Powder and Powder Metallurgy | 1990

Studies on the Development of Al2O3-SiC Ceramics

Yuji Katsumura; Keiichi Kobori; Hisashi Suzuki

At first, oxidation resistance of Al2O3 based ceramics having a single addition of different carbides was investigated, with the result that the ceramics containing SiC in powder(SiC) or whisker(SiC(w)) form showed the highest resistance to oxidation. Attending to this result, the following studies were made. Some properties of Al2O3-SiC ceramics was first studied. Then the improvement of sinterability of this ceramics due to adding SiO2 was studied. Next, cutting performance of Al2O3-SiC ceramics was examined in comparison with the other ceramics tools, and it was made clear that flank wear of Al2O3-SiC tool became larger and smaller than that of Al2O3-TiC tool and Al2O3- SiC(W) one, respectively. Finally, interfacial reaction between Ni and the three sorts of ceramics as above was studied to describe the phenomenon. The outlines of these results were shown.


Journal of The Japan Society of Powder and Powder Metallurgy | 1988

Improvement of Sinterability of Al2O3-SiC Ceramics

Yuji Katsumura; Masaki Kobayashi; Keiichi Kobori; Hisashi Suzuki

The Al2O3-SiC mixed powder with additional SiO2 powder and pre-oxidized Al2O3-SiC mixed powder containing SiO2 were hot-pressed in Ar. The sinterability of these starting powders were examined comparing with the Al2O3-SiC mixed powder free from SiO2. The structures and transverse-rupture strength (T.R.S.) of hot-pressed ceramics were also examined.It was found that the sinterability of Al2O3-SiC mixed powder was markedly improved with containing over 2-3% SiO2. This was considered to be due to mullite formation and appearance of mullite-SiO2 eutectic liquid during the period of rising temperature to hot-pressing one. With increasing SiO2 contents, the microstructure became locally coagulated and T.R.S. decreased slightly. As the fracture source, an even area of φ70-80 μm, probably due to the coagulated structure, was observed. These results were in detail discussed.
